什么是jQuery?
jQuery是一个快速、小巧且功能丰富的JavaScript库。它极大地简化了HTML文档的遍历和操作、事件处理、动画以及Ajax交互,使得Web开发变得更加简便和高效。自2006年发布以来,jQuery迅速成为开发人员构建动态网页的热门选择。
为什么选择jQuery?
jQuery的流行原因有很多,主要包括:
- 简化代码:通过简洁的API,开发者可以用更少的代码实现更多的功能。
- 跨浏览器兼容性:jQuery处理了不同浏览器间的差异,使得开发者不必担心兼容性问题。
- 丰富的插件生态系统:jQuery拥有大量的插件,可以扩展其功能,满足不同的开发需求。
- 社区支持:jQuery拥有一个活跃的社区,开发者可以轻松找到文档、教程和示例代码。
jQuery的基础知识
要有效地使用jQuery,我们需要掌握一些基本概念和操作:
选择器
jQuery的选择器功能强大,可以快速选中页面中的元素:
- 基本选择器:如使用`$("p")`选择所有段落元素。
- ID选择器:如使用`$("#myDiv")`选择特定ID的元素。
- 类选择器:如使用$(".myClass")选择特定类名的元素。
事件处理
jQuery提供了简化的事件处理功能:
- 点击事件:使用`$("#button").click(function() {...})`处理按钮的点击事件。
- 鼠标悬停事件:使用`.hover()`方法可以在鼠标移入和移出时执行不同的操作。
jQuery的常用功能
在Web开发中,jQuery的常用功能包括:
DOM操作
jQuery提供了方便的方法来操作DOM,例如:
- 添加元素:`$("body").append("
新段落
");`。 - 删除元素:`$(".myClass").remove();`。
- 修改元素属性:`$("#myImage").attr("src", "新图片地址.jpg");`。
动画效果
使用jQuery可以轻松创建动画效果,例如:
- 淡入淡出:`$(".myClass").fadeIn();`。
- 滑动效果:`$("#myDiv").slideToggle();`。
Ajax请求
借助jQuery,发起Ajax请求变得简单,示例代码如下:
$.ajax({
url: "data.json",
type: "GET",
success: function(data) {
console.log(data);
}
});
使用jQuery的最佳实践
在实际开发中,遵循一些最佳实践可以提高代码的性能和可维护性:
- 使用`$(document).ready()`确保DOM完全加载后再执行操作。
- 合并选择器:尽可能合并多个选择器,减少DOM查询的次数。
- 合理使用事件委托:对于动态生成的元素,可以使用事件委托提高性能。
总结
总体而言,jQuery作为一个强大且广泛应用的库,为Web开发带来了极大的便捷性。无论是DOM操作、事件处理,还是Ajax请求,jQuery都能提供优雅的解决方案。掌握jQuery不仅能提升开发效率,也将帮助你在Web开发的职业生涯中更加出色。
感谢您阅读这篇文章!希望通过这篇文章,您能对jQuery有一个更深入的了解,并能够在实际开发中有效运用它,提升您的Web开发技能。
顶一下
(0)
0%
踩一下
(0)
0%
- 相关评论
- 我要评论
-
上一篇:返回栏目